Output c28e7c8c589c85fe63986028dbc4b207c3e0cb723e3b792620070dbf054e6924:2

value
642910610
script pubkey
OP_0 OP_PUSHBYTES_20 f8d536a579716f75aba32d8b5d29bbc74f1afb21
address
bc1qlr2ndftew9hht2ar9k9462dmca8347epvr7w06
transaction
c28e7c8c589c85fe63986028dbc4b207c3e0cb723e3b792620070dbf054e6924
confirmations
219748
spent
true